I have to say, The Foreigner is now my favorite play I have every seen in my entire life.
Basically, it’s about a guy who goes to stay in an inn in Georgia and he has a problem with talking to people and is afraid of conversations. So his friend (Froggy) decides to make up a story that Charlie (the other guy) cannot speak English and therefore no one in the inn should talk to him because they’ll upset him. He ends up hearing a whole saga in the lives of the people who are also staying at the inn, and they don’t mind him knowing their secrets because they don’t think that he can understand a word he says. Eventually Ellard (some random kid) “teaches” him some English and.. it’s just a really funny play, alright?
